MI Small Business Development Center (MI-SBDC)

Administered by MI Economic Development Corporation / SBA · sbdcmichigan.org

MI-SBDC provides free and low-cost business advising, market research, and financing connections. Specialists in manufacturing, export, and tech commercialization.

Eligibility requirements

  • MI-based business or startup
  • Any stage from idea to growth
  • No revenue minimum
Insider tip

Michigan has deep expertise in manufacturing SBIR and automotive supply chain. The SBDC's export assistance team has helped hundreds of MI manufacturers break into international markets.
